How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Jeffersonville?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Jeffersonville Studio Apartments | $1,185 | $799 | $3,273 |
| Jeffersonville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,302 | $200 | $3,607 |
| Jeffersonville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,535 | $850 | $4,644 |
| Jeffersonville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,738 | $850 | $6,046 |
| Jeffersonville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,735 | $1,799 | $8,708 |
